What Is Lead Nurturing
Understanding Lead Nurturing
Lead nurturing is the process of engaging prospects through ongoing communication, personalized messaging, and relevant content. The goal is to educate prospects, address their concerns, and gradually build confidence in your brand. Instead of focusing on immediate conversions, lead nurturing focuses on long-term trust and value. Effective lead nurturing strategies that turn prospects into clients recognize that buyers move at different speeds. Some may convert quickly, while others need weeks or even months of interaction before making a decision. Nurturing ensures that your brand stays present and helpful throughout this process.
Why Lead Nurturing Is Critical in Modern Marketing
Today’s buyers are more informed than ever. They research options, compare competitors, and read reviews before contacting a business. If your brand does not provide consistent guidance during this research phase, prospects will choose a competitor who does. Lead nurturing is critical because it:
- Keeps your brand top of mind
- Builds credibility and authority
- Educates prospects at each stage
- Prevents leads from going cold
Without nurturing, even high-quality leads often fail to convert.

Lead Nurturing Strategies That Turn Prospects Into Clients
Personalized Email Campaigns
Email marketing remains one of the strongest lead nurturing channels when done correctly. Personalized email campaigns based on user behavior, interests, and funnel stage create a sense of relevance and trust.
Effective email nurturing includes educational content, helpful resources, success stories, and subtle calls to action. When emails feel helpful rather than promotional, prospects are more likely to engage and respond positively.
Content-Driven Lead Nurturing
Content plays a major role in nurturing prospects. Blogs, guides, videos, case studies, and webinars help answer questions and solve problems prospects face during their decision-making journey.
Strong content-based lead nurturing strategies that turn prospects into clients focus on value, not selling. When prospects learn from your content, they naturally begin to trust your expertise.
Marketing Automation for Scalable Nurturing
Marketing automation allows businesses to nurture leads efficiently without losing personalization. Automated workflows send emails, messages, or reminders based on actions such as page visits, downloads, or email clicks.
Automation ensures consistent communication while freeing up time for strategic planning and relationship building.
Lead Segmentation for Relevant Messaging
Not all leads have the same needs or intent. Segmenting leads based on behavior, industry, location, or interest allows businesses to deliver more relevant messages.
Targeted nurturing improves open rates, engagement, and conversion potential because prospects receive information that matches their specific needs.
Multi-Channel Lead Nurturing Approach
Effective nurturing rarely relies on a single channel. Combining email, social media, retargeting ads, and website content creates a stronger and more consistent brand presence.
Multi-channel lead nurturing strategies that turn prospects into clients ensure your message reaches prospects wherever they spend time online.

Common Lead Nurturing Mistakes to Avoid
Using Generic Messaging
Generic communication fails to connect emotionally with prospects. Personalization is essential for engagement and trust.
Overusing Sales-Focused Messaging
Aggressive selling pushes prospects away. Lead nurturing should focus on education, support, and value rather than constant promotions.
Inconsistent or Delayed Follow-Ups
Poor timing causes leads to lose interest. Timely and consistent communication is critical for success.
